Assist. Prof. Dr. Imran Rehan l Data Classification | Best Researcher Award

Gomal University | Pakistan

Assist. Prof. Dr. Imran Rehan is a physicist specializing in biophotonics with a Ph.D. in Physics and a postdoctoral focus on AI in healthcare. With over a decade of teaching and research experience, Dr. Imran Rehan integrates Raman spectroscopy, LIBS, fluorescence spectroscopy, and phase-lock-in polarimetry with machine learning to develop noninvasive, label-free diagnostic tools for diseases such as diabetes, cancer, and kidney disorders. His research emphasizes clinical spectroscopy, biomarker discovery, and optical instrumentation development. Dr. Imran Rehan has published extensively, contributed to book chapters, designed advanced spectroscopic systems, and received honors including the International Outstanding Scientist Award and Best Researcher of the Year, demonstrating impactful interdisciplinary innovation.

Dr. Shaokai Wang l Engineering Geology | Research Excellence Award

North China University of Water Resources and Electric Power | China

Dr. Shaokai Wang is a geological engineering scholar with a Ph.D. in Geological Engineering and academic affiliation at North China University of Water Resources and Electric Power. With five years of teaching and research experience, Dr. Shaokai Wang has contributed to undergraduate and postgraduate instruction while advancing scientific research. His research interests focus on geological engineering, geotechnical engineering, loess geohazards, soil improvement technologies, and disaster mechanisms. He has led and participated in National Natural Science Foundation of China projects, published SCI-indexed journal articles, and developed strong research skills in field investigation, laboratory testing, numerical analysis, and academic writing. His work demonstrates sustained innovation and growing academic impact in geological engineering.

Dr. Mingming Wu l Quantitative Magnetresonanztomographie | Research Excellence Award

Technical University of Munich | Germany

Dr. Mingming Wu is a physician–scientist and radiology resident with a strong background in physics and biomedical engineering. She completed a PhD in physics focused on MR thermometry and later obtained a medical degree, combining clinical training with advanced quantitative MRI research. Her experience spans academic hospitals, international research centers, and industry collaborations. Her research interests include quantitative MRI, adipose tissue imaging, MR thermometry, and AI-based image analysis. She has authored numerous high-impact publications and book chapters. Her work has been recognized with prestigious fellowships, merit awards, and competitive research grants, reflecting sustained excellence in translational imaging research.

Mr. Ammar Khaleel l Reinforcement Learning | Research Excellence Award

Széchenyi István Egyetem | Hungary

Mr. Ammar Khaleel PhD-level researcher in computer science with ongoing doctoral training, focusing on reinforcement learning–based decision making for autonomous vehicles. Experience includes designing, training, and evaluating deep reinforcement learning and control algorithms for autonomous driving, particularly lane-changing, within large-scale traffic simulations using SUMO and the TraCI Python API. Research interests span reinforcement learning, deep learning, model predictive control, intelligent transportation systems, and traffic modeling. Technical expertise covers Python, C/C++, simulation frameworks, and reproducible research workflows. Academic contributions emphasize simulation-driven experimentation and algorithmic innovation; no formal awards are listed. Overall, the work aims to advance safe, efficient, and intelligent mobility systems.

Assoc. Prof. Dr. Jixing Peng l Nutritional Evaluation of Aquatic Products | Research Excellence Award

 Yellow Sea Fisheries Research Institute, Chinese Academy of Fishery Sciences | China

Jixing Peng is an associate researcher at the Yellow Sea Fisheries Research Institute, Chinese Academy of Fisheries Sciences. Education: Jixing Peng earned a PhD in pharmaceutical chemistry from Ocean University of China in 2015. Professional experience: Since joining the institute, Jixing Peng has presided over or participated in more than 10 national and provincial projects, including National Key R&D Program and NSFC Youth Fund projects. Research interests: nutritional quality evaluation of aquatic products and bioactive natural products from marine organisms. Research skills: chemical analysis, bioactivity evaluation, natural product isolation, and standard development. Awards and honors: over 20 SCI papers (8 first-authored), 5 invention patents, and 5 national/agricultural industry standards. Conclusion: Jixing Peng contributes significantly to marine food science and fisheries innovation.

Mohd Faizan is a PhD Candidate in Control Systems at the University of Lille, France, specializing in resilience control, fault-tolerant systems, power electronics, and DC microgrids. He holds an M.Tech and B.E. in Electrical Engineering from Aligarh Muslim University with first-class distinction. His professional experience includes PhD research at CRIStAL Laboratory on RTTR-based performance degradation prediction and prior research at NTUST, Taiwan, on LSTM-based PV fault detection. His research interests span resilience control, fault diagnosis, DC microgrids, and ML for control, supported by strong skills in MATLAB, Python, power converters, and hardware prototyping. He has received multiple scholarships, academic honors, and IEEE publications, positioning him for impactful research and engineering roles.
